Put the well-known addresses into a separate file from OUIs
Having two distinct logical concepts (OUI and Well Known Address) concatenated to a single "manuf" file is needlessly obfuscating the WKA feature. Have a distinct "wka" file instead and just skip the cat. +# Extremenetworks in their infinite wisdom seems to use 02-04-94 (Vendor MAC XOR 02-00-00)
+# for their base mac address, thus colliding with MS-NLB 02-04/16 which Microsoft in their
+# infinite wisdom decided to use for MS-NLB.
+02-04-96-00-00-00/24 ExtremeNetworks
+
+# Microsoft Network Load Balancing (NLB)
+# Actually, 02-01-virtualip to 02-20-virtualip will be used from server to rest-of-world
+# 02-bf-virtualip will be used from rest-of-world to server
+02-BF-00-00-00-00/16 MS-NLB-VirtServer

+# [ The following block of addresses (03-...) are used by various ]
+# [ standards. Some (marked [TR?]) are suspected of only being ]
+# [ used on Token Ring for group addresses of Token Ring specific ]
+# [ functions, reference ISO 8802-5:1995 aka. IEEE 802.5:1995 for ]
+# [ some info. These in the Ethernet order for this list. On ]
+# [ Token Ring they appear reversed. They should never appear on ]
+# [ Ethernet. Others, not so marked, are normal reports (may be ]
+# [ seen on either).
